# Cold-bucket archiver for the Nimbusfell storage tier.
# Quick context for the eng sync: this module sweeps buckets untouched for
# a while and shuffles them into glacier-class storage on Pelloway infra.
# The sweep is deliberately lazy — we'd rather miss a cycle than hammer the
# metadata service during business hours in Ostbridge. If archiving seems
# stuck, check the backoff knobs before blaming the scheduler. Tune with
# care; restores are slow and expensive. Current thresholds and intervals
# are defined below.

constants for kaduf-hadup:
QUOTAS = {
    "zorath": 2,
    "ralael": 5,
}

ALERT: receipt-mailer-backlog-high

The Givewell-style donation-receipt mailer (service: thanksie-mailer) has exceeded 5,000 queued receipts for 15 minutes. Likely causes: SMTP relay throttling or a stuck template-render worker. Check the render worker heap first; restarts are safe and idempotent — receipts are deduped by donation ID. Do not flush the queue manually. If backlog keeps growing after a worker restart, page the payments duty engineer at the address below.

escalation mailbox, tajeg-yagug: norwyn@zarqelnet.test

## Artifact Signing — Inventory Reconciliation Job

The nightly reconciliation job for Stockline now signs its output manifests before upload. Unsigned manifests are rejected by the Ledgerbox ingest as of build 412. Two mismatches last week traced to a stale key on the runner pool; rotated Tuesday. Action for sync: confirm all runners pull the current key at job start. The active signing key for the reconciliation pipeline is as follows.

signing key of yafop-taguf = bky3_Kre